Marisol Ucha
Marisol Ucha is the president of the Official College of Dentists and Stomatologists of the First Region (COEM) in Spain. She is a prominent advocate for the integration of dental health into general health practices, emphasizing the importance of early detection of conditions such as hypertension and diabetes within dental consultations. Her leadership has helped promote initiatives that highlight the dentist’s role as a key professional in systemic health.
